Product Description: CSNK2A2 is the catalytic subunit of the serine/threonine protein kinase complex. It regulates important processes such as cell cycle, apoptosis, and transcription, and affects viral infection. During mitosis, CSNK2A2 maintains CDK1 activity and induces cell cycle arrest. In addition, CSNK2A2 phosphorylates p53/TP53 and negatively regulates apoptosis. It widely affects cell signaling, phosphorylated caspases, the apoptotic factor NOL3, and RNA polymerase, among others. CSNK2A2 also regulates Wnt signaling and acts as a kinase for extracellular proteins. CK2 alpha/CSNK2A2 Protein, Human (sf9) Recombinant CSNK2A2 protein expressed from Sf9 insect cells without tag.
